COVID-19 has been responsible for multiple events changes in Western Australia and the recent McIntosh & Son Field Day was one of them.
The inaugural event organised by the company's Wongan Hills branch, showcased a range of products and attracted more than 100 farmers.
According to Wongan Hills branch manager Aaron Sasche, the event vindicated the decision.
"With no Dowerin event this year we decided to provide an opportunity for farmers to see what we would have exhibited with the bonus of seeing a lot of the products in action," Mr Sasche said.
"A lot of guys drove the tractors and sprayer and the excavator, which they wouldn't have been able to do at Dowerin."
